BeautyQuests 0.9

Quests system with a simple graphical interface. EN/FR

  1. SkytAsul
    Native Minecraft Version:
    Legacy (< 1.13)
    Tested Minecraft Versions:
    • 1.9
    • 1.10
    • 1.11
    • 1.12
    Contributors:
    SkytAsul, DarkBlade12 (particles), inventivetalent (updater), zyuiop (scoreboards)
    Languages Supported:
    French (plus language files)
    [​IMG]

    English :
    Overview :

    BeautyQuests is a plugin who allows you to create quests very simply with a graphical user interface created with the Minecraft inventories, nothing is in the tchat (except administrations command to open GUIs).
    This plugin is elaborate to look pretty and to simplify the quests for the players.

    Features :
    • 4 types of stages : kill mobs, find a NPC, bring back items to a NPC and find a region (WG)
    • Dialogs with NPCs (the player can talk too)
    • Multiples rewards : items, experience, permission and money (Vault), teleportation...
    • Particles (for each player) above some NPCs who is necessary
    • Scoreboards to inform you the advancement of quests
    • Menu who shows finished, not started, and in progress quests for players !
    • Four versions fully supporteds : 1.9, 1.10, 1.11 and 1.12. This plugin works on 1.8 too, but not completely (quests book, scoreboards and particles will not works)
    • Fireworks <3
    • API for developpers : custom events, utils, custom stage type and custom requirements
    • Updater : inform you if any update is online (@inventivetalent)
    • PlaceholderAPI supported ; use placeholders in your language file or in your dialogs !
    • HolographicDisplays will show a beautiful text when a NPC can offer a quest.
    • Configuration :
      • A config.yml file to configure the plugin
      • A data.yml file to save players's datas
      • A folder where quests datas will be saved (1 file per quest)
      • Multiple language files (by default : en and fr) can be chosen in the config.yml, line "lang"
    Commands :
    /quests <create|edit|remove|finishAll|resetPlayer|resetPlayerQuest|seePlayer|reload|version|list|nothing>

    Permissions :

    beautyquests.* : Give access to BeautyQuests whole (operators)
    beautyquests.command : Give access to the command, but not the parameters (players)
    beautyquests.command.* : Give access to the command whole (operators)
    beautyquests.command.X : Give access to the command /quests X (create, edit, remove...)
    beautyquests.command.listPlayer : Give access to the menu inventory : /quests *nothing*
    Placeholders :
    beautyquests_player_inprogress_amount (amount of quests in progress)
    beautyquests_player_finished_amount (amount of quests finished)
    beautyquests_total_amount (amount of quests created)
    beautyquests_advancement_X (advancement of quest with id X for player)
    beautyquests_stage_ordered (advancement of each quest
    one after the other)​


    Informations :

    This plugin need Citizens to works (it's free), if this plugin is not enabled, BeautyQuests will not work.
    However WorldGuard, MythicMobs, Vault... are not compulsory !
    Download links to theses plugin at the bottom of the page.
    If you found the English language horrible, sorry for you, I'm French ;)

    Here is a link to post issues (Voici un lien pour poster vos problèmes)
    And here is a link to the official wiki (Et voici un lien vers le wiki officiel)
    DeluxeMenus can occur some bugs with BeautyQuests.


    Français :
    Vue d'ensemble :

    BeautyQuests est un plugin qui vous permet de créer des quêtes avec des interface graphiques créées à base d'inventaires Minecraft, rien ne se passe dans le tchat (excepté les commandes d'administration pour ouvrir les interfaces).
    Ce plugin est conçu pour paraître joli et pour simplifier les quêtes aux yeux des joueurs.

    Détails :
    • 4 types d'étapes : tuer des mobs, trouver un NPC, rapporter des items à un NPC et trouver une région (WG)
    • Dialogues avec les NPCs (le joueur peut parler aussi)
    • Multiples récompenses : items, expérience, permission et monnaie (Vault), téléportation...
    • Particules (pour chaque joueur) au dessus de certains NPCs quand c'est nécessaire
    • Scoreboards pour vous informer de l'avancement des quêtes
    • Menu affichant les quêtes terminées, non commencées et en cours pour les joueurs !
    • Quatre versions totalement supportées : 1.9, 1.10, 1.11 et 1.12. Ce plugin marche aussi avec la 1.8, mais pas complètement (le livre des quêtes, les scoreboards et les particules ne marcheront pas)
    • Feux d'artifice <3
    • API pour les développeurs : Events personnalisés, utils, types d'étapes custom et requirements personnalisés
    • Updater : vous informe si une mise a jour est disponible (@inventivetalent)
    • PlaceholderAPI supporté ; utilisez les placeholders dans vos fichiers de langage et dans vos dialogues !
    • HolographicDisplays affichera un magnifique texte quand un NPC peut offrir une quête.
    • Configuration :
      • Un fichier config.yml pour configurer le plugin
      • Un fichier data.yml pour sauvegarder les données des joueurs
      • Un dossier où seront stocké un fichier pour chaque quête
      • Plusieurs fichiers de langage (par défaut : en et fr) peuvent être choisis dans le config.yml, ligne "lang"
    Commandes :
    /quests <create|edit|remove|finishAll|resetPlayer|resetPlayerQuest|seePlayer|reload|version|list|rien>

    Permissions :

    beautyquests.* : Donne accès à BeautyQuests en entier (operators)
    beautyquests.command : Donne accès à la commande, mais pas aux paramètres (players)
    beautyquests.command.* : Donne accès à la commande entière (operators)
    beautyquests.command.X : Donne accès à la commande /quests X (create, edit, remove...)
    beautyquests.command.listPlayer : Donne accès à l'inventaire menu : /quests *rien*

    Placeholders :

    beautyquests_player_inprogress_amount (nombre de quêtes en cours)
    beautyquests_player_finished_amount (nombre de quêtes finies)
    beautyquests_total_amount (nombre de quêtes crées)
    beautyquests_advancement_X (avancement de la quête d'id X pour le joueur)
    beautyquests_stage_ordered (avancement de chaque quête, l'une après l'autre)​

    Informations :

    Ce plugin nécessite Citizens pour marcher (c'est gratuit), si il n'est pas installé, BeautyQuests ne fonctionnera pas.
    Cependant, WorldGuard, MythicMobs, Vault... ne sont pas obligatoires !
    Les liens de téléchargement pour ces plugins sont en bas de la page.

    Vidéos de présentation : (faites par des personnes tierces)
    (Obsolète)

    Dependencies :
    Citizens (required) : https://dev.bukkit.org/projects/citizens
    WorldGuard :
    https://dev.bukkit.org/projects/worldguard
    MythicMobs : https://www.spigotmc.org/resources/mythicmobs.5702
    Vault : https://www.spigotmc.org/resources/vault.34315/
    PlaceholderAPI : https://www.spigotmc.org/resources/placeholderapi.6245/
    SkillAPI : https://www.spigotmc.org/resources/skillapi.4824/
    HolographicDisplays : https://dev.bukkit.org/projects/holographic-displays
    Jobs : https://www.spigotmc.org/resources/jobs-reborn.4216/
    Factions : https://www.spigotmc.org/resources/factions.1900/
    AccountsHook : https://www.spigotmc.org/resources/accountshook.59491/


    [​IMG]
    Donators : @Naiste
    Braveras21, Sparryx, Nowvaa and 4 others like this.

Recent Reviews

  1. DrOreo002
    DrOreo002
    5/5,
    Version: 0.9
    Excellent plugin!. Would be good if you open source it, so people can contribute to it and make it better.
    1. SkytAsul
      Author's Response
      I could yes, but I have many problems with Git on Eclipse yet, so I'll need to do a clear installation of a new eclipse, and... laziness is with me !
      Maybe later ;-)
  2. Rambow
    Rambow
    5/5,
    Version: 0.9
    Très bon plugin, simple d'utilisation. J'aimerai juste savoir si c'était possible de rajouter dans les mobs à tuer, que l'on puisse sélectionner des boss du plugin "CustomBosses"? De plus, je me suis permis de te send une demande d'ami sur discord afin de pouvoir en parler plus amplement.
    1. SkytAsul
      Author's Response
      Reçu ;-)
  3. Sviatoslav
    Sviatoslav
    5/5,
    Version: 0.9
    If not the most powerful, then certainly the most user-friendly plugin for creating quests. Like for me BetonQuests is too complicated, Quests looks like it hasn't been updated for 3 years, but BeautyQuests is beautiful. It has a great, user-friendly interface, MythicMobs integration and the thing i needed the most: completely easy to use dialogues and stage rewards!
    Well, iths plugin inspired me to create a separate quests world on my server!
    Love it!
    ( 12 satisfied Questing NPCs out of 10 )
    1. SkytAsul
      Author's Response
      Thanks ^^
  4. Naiste
    Naiste
    5/5,
    Version: 0.9
    Vraiment un travail parfait, en plus d'être à l’écoute, vraiment réactif, vraiment du beau boulot!
  5. MadrYx
    MadrYx
    4/5,
    Version: 0.8.1
    Hi. I have a small problem. When I set a "bring back" quest, after I set the item, it still says "bring me back 1 [item]" tho I have it in my hand. Is this a bug? Thank you!
    1. SkytAsul
      Author's Response
      Maybe it's not the right item... BeautyQuests checks EVERYTHING about the item needed : his name, his lore, his color (if it's a leather armor)... So try to see in the data file of your quest if you have the same item that the needed !
  6. joaoseidel
    joaoseidel
    5/5,
    Version: 0.8.1
    Best plugin quest! Works on paperspigot 1.8!!!! NICE THANKSSSSSSSSSSSSSSSSSSSSSSSSSSS
  7. DemonMugen
    DemonMugen
    5/5,
    Version: 0.8.1
    Nice Quest Plugin, the GUI is very useful and friendly.
    Recommended Quest Plugin.

    There are possible to create daily Quest? Or Cooldown for Quest?
  8. Jaquie
    Jaquie
    4/5,
    Version: 0.8.1
    Bonjour, tres bon plugin ! Mais j'ai un soucis TRES TRES TRES chiant, lorsqu'un on met un texte de fin d'étape, si un joueur a le malheur de se déconnecter, peu importe le texte que nous tapons il seras envoyé dans le chat et pas pris en compte, mais après IMPOSSIBLE de retourner dans l'édition de la quête, on doit TOUT recommencer... 2e bugs, Quand les joueurs rapportes les items nécessaire a un PNJ, si ont le fait dialoguer avec les joueurs, alors le joueur peut ramener les items, commencer le dialogue puis enlever les items de son inventaire ( dans un coffre ou autre ) Et donc il font la quête sans perdre 1 seul item . . .

    Petite derniere question: J'ai ma quete principale qui est a usage multiple, le probleme c'est que dans cette quetes chaques PNJ t'echange un item contre autre et cet autre contre encore un autre

    Mon cas:
    - 1er PNJ te donne l'objet "Magma"
    - 2e PNJ t'echange l'objet "Magma" contre "rubi"
    - 3e t'echange "rubi" contre saphyr"
    - etc

    Mais en faisant la quete une autre fois, le PNJ ne donne plus ces items, seul la récompense de quete est donné a chaque fois.

    ( Désolé pour ce roman tres peu clair )

    Peux tu m'éclairer stp ?
    1. SkytAsul
      Author's Response
      Je pourrais te contacter sur Discord si possible ? Merci !
      (mon ID Discord : SkytAsul#2478)
  9. Evanvan
    Evanvan
    4/5,
    Version: 0.8.1
    Très bon plugin, une facilité bluffante à créer ses quêtes par rapport à certain autres plugins. Mais je me demandais si il était possible de rajouter d'autres manières de commencer une quête, par exemple, la réception d'un objet ou l'entrée dans une région :) Pour moi, il manque un peu de ça, sinon c'est parfait ! :)
    1. SkytAsul
      Author's Response
      Merci beaucoup ;-)
      Oui j'ai déjà reçu des demandes à propos de ça, et je compte déjà rajouter par exemple un panneau qui permettrait de lancer une quête. Mais une zone WorldGuard peut aussi être utilisée, bien sûr ! J'essayerai d'y penser !
  10. flomi30
    flomi30
    5/5,
    Version: 0.8.1
    simple à utiliser, plein de combinaisons à faire, je ne maîtrise pas tout encore mais j'adore ce plugin !!!!
    bravo, simple et efficace